Need a top-notch roofing contractor? Don't go beyond your local area. With so many roofers available, it can be challenging to determine the best one for your needs. Think about your budget and what type of roofing project you need done. Then, research online reviews from previous customers. A reputable roofer will have plenty of excellent feedback